WebJun 1, 2024 · Proposed reforms to social care In September 2024, the Government set out plans to reform how people pay for adult social care in England. The proposals include the introduction from October 2024 of an £86,000 cap on the amount anyone will have to pay towards their personal care over their lifetime. WebCMHTs support people with mental health problems living in the community, and also their carers. The team may include a community psychiatric nurse (CPN), a psychologist, an occupational therapist, a counsellor and a community support worker, as well as a social worker. WebSure Start children's centres provide family health and support services, early learning, and full-day or temporary care for children from birth to 5 years. They also provide advice and information for parents on a range of issues, from parenting to training and employment opportunities. Some have special services for young parents.
